Apple co-founder Steve Jobs ranks behind only Thomas Edison as the world's greatest innovator of all time in a survey released today on young Americans' attitudes about invention and innovation.

Jobs' innovations include the iPhone and iPad, the popular gadgets that are helping to revolutionize how we communicate with each other and sent Apple's stock to a record high Wednesday.

His second-place finish in the survey of Americans aged 16 to 25 surprised Leigh Estabrooks, the invention education officer with the Lemelson-MIT Program, which conducted the survey.

Here is my list. Without these people, and the technical inventions they developed, we would not be using computers today.

First Thermionic Valve: John Ambrose Fleming
Enhanced Thermionic Valve (Triode):Lee De Forest
Field-Effect Transistor: Julius Edgar Lilienfeld
Junction Transistor: William Shockley
First Integrated Circuit: Jack Kilby and Robert Noyce

Digital Logic: George Boole

Don't forget Dennis Ritchie. Died the same month as Steve Jobs, but with nowhere near any of the coverage Jobs received for his death, despite being one of the most renowned computer scientists in the world.

Without Steve Jobs, we pretty much just wouldn't have any Apple products. Without Ritchie we wouldn't have Windows, Unix (Mac), C, a huge setback in computing, no generic text programming languages, and pretty much be programming computers in binary/assembly still.
